How Common Is The Last Name Gbefon? popularity and diffusion
The last name is the 3,432,070th most commonly held surname globally, borne by approximately 1 in 220,834,725 people. Gbefon occurs predominantly in Africa, where 73 percent of Gbefon live; 73 percent live in West Africa and 73 percent live in Atlantic-Niger Africa.
It is most frequently used in Benin, where it is held by 24 people, or 1 in 430,650. In Benin it is most numerous in: Zou Department, where 58 percent are found, Atlantique Department, where 25 percent are found and Littoral Department, where 17 percent are found. Other than Benin this last name is found in 2 countries. It also occurs in The Ivory Coast, where 24 percent are found and Brazil, where 3 percent are found.
